Victoria Beckham's new black-and-white shoot for Vogue China is characteristically elegant, but some readers can't get past one unnerving detail.
Posh Spice's leg seems to have been detached.
In one photo from the series, which Beckham posted to Instagram on Saturday, the singer is clutching her left leg in a flamingo-esque pose, but her right leg, which is straight, appears to be separated from her torso.

There are a couple potential explanations. First, it's possible that an editor, mid-Photoshop, forgot to account for Beckham's upper thigh.
It's also possible that Beckham's white shirt is covering part of her thigh, and is blending into the gray background. In this case, it's an easy fix — and it's incredible that no one noticed.
On the bright side, Beckham looks perfectly lovely in the rest of the shoot — and she appears to be proud of how it turned out.
"Loved working on this shoot," she wrote, also thanking the photographer, hairstylist and makeup artist.
In the rest of the photos, Beckham's leg appears to be intact.
